Drawing What the Eye Sees including the method of superpositionHeralded as a revolutionary right brain approach to figure drawing, this guide focuses on mentality rather than technique. Ted Seth Jacobs offers personal reflections and advice on developing the ability to draw what the eye sees rather than what the mind dictates.
